Gregory Nicastro Appointed to Archive Systems' Board of Directors

Expected to help shape the company's paperless and expansion initiatives.

2011-02-16
FAIRFIELD, NJ, February 16, 2011 (Press-News.org) Archive Systems, a leading provider of records and document management services, today announced the appointment of Gregory Nicastro to its Board of Directors. He brings with him extensive technology industry experience, offering a unique mix of product management, marketing, P&L management, and sales in Fortune 500, growth, and start-up companies.

"As we continue to invest in new technology and expansion, we also turn to industry experts for ideas and advice. By agreeing to join our Board of Directors, Greg provides us with that insight. We are excited to have him on our team and know that he will help shape the direction we are headed as we change the way the world manages documents," said Gordon Rapkin, CEO of Archive Systems.

Mr. Nicastro is CEO of My Perfect Gig, Inc., a SaaS innovator enabling recruiters to reduce time-to-hire by applying predictive analytics and advanced search technology. Prior to MPG, he was the executive vice president, Integrated Solutions and Development of Iron Mountain, where he was responsible for developing technology-based products and services addressing the secure, compliant management of both physical and digital records. Nicastro joined Iron Mountain following the Company's acquisition of Connected Corporation in 2004, where he served as vice president, corporate development and product strategy. Nicastro holds a Master of Business Administration degree from Boston University.

"From their paperless strategy to expansion efforts, it's refreshing to see the new and innovative approach Archive Systems is taking in the records and document management field. I'm thrilled to have the opportunity to be a part of this," said Nicastro.

About Archive Systems, Inc.
Archive Systems delivers products and services that enable organizations to manage paper and digital documents on-site and off-site throughout their lifecycle. The company provides a bridge to a paperless future by uniting traditional records management services with cloud-based Virtual File Room technology.

Records management services range from physical records storage and secure document shredding to digital document conversion services and on-demand virtual file delivery. Archive Systems' flagship document management platform, ASPEN, automates and optimizes complex document-based processes.

ASPEN Virtual File Room applications support document centric areas such as human resources, vendor management, and contract and lease management. These technologies, combined with Archive Systems' document services, capture, store, route, and archive documents online - improving efficiency and accuracy while lowering costs. Archive Systems' Records & Information Management software solutions help companies manage the increasing volumes of their records while controlling and gaining strategic value from them.
